72-Unit, Rent-Stabilized Bronx Apartment Building Sells

March 03, 2022

A six-story, 72-unit elevator building located in the Morris Heights neighborhood of the Bronx has sold for $11.5 million, or $159,000 per unit, according to Meridian brokers Amit Doshi and Shallini Mehra, who represented the seller.

The rent stabilized property went through a mod rehab program in 1984 and entered into a Project Based Section 8 Contract for 20 years, which expired in 2004. As part of the conversion out of the program, tenants were issued Enhanced Section 8 Vouchers, which are substantially favorable than a regular public housing agency’s (PHA’s) basic voucher.
